Do Cams Need to be Welded to 3/4" Pipe to Install the Polar Cam-Action Lockable Door Latch Kit
Updated 04/22/2019 | Published 04/20/2019 >
Question:
Does one weld the cams into the ends of the 3/4 inch pipe? How does one deep the pipe from ping down the the door is opened?
asked by: Mark
Expert Reply:
Yes, the cams (as well as the handle) need to be welded to a 34" Schedule 40 Plumbers Pipe with a 1.06" outer diameter for proper installation of the Cam-Action Lockable Door Latch Kit # 383200. To keep the pipe from dropping down when the door is opened you will just need to install one of the retainers just below the handle as you can see from the attached photo a customer sent in.
